Document Textile Dyeing-Finishing Order
Document Textile Dyeing-Finishing Order
Description Dyeing-finishing Order commissioned to a Subcontractor (contains the parameters and the sequence of the operations to be performed)
Release date 18/11/2011
Scope
The present guide has been issued to assist the companies of the Textile-Clothing sector in the implementation of the standard XML document type “TEXTILE DYEING-FINISHING ORDER”, providing all the instruction required for its use in the context of e-commerce between Fabric Producers and their Subcontractors shown in the enclosed diagram.
All the rules required for the construction and validation of the document are embedded into the specific XML-Schema, which is detailed in section "Implementation guide".
Generalities
The Textile Dyeing-Finishing Order is issued when a Contractor commits to a Subcontractor a work required to transform a fabric material into something usable for apparel production. This work Order can include one or several operations of the fabric manufacturing cycle specifying their sequence.

Best practice Textile Dyeing-Finishing Order can be used instead of Textile Printing Order when printing is associated to finishing operations and these are prevalent.
